Description

Bentazepam is an organosulfur heterocyclic compound and an organonitrogen heterocyclic compound.

Drug Information

Drugs used to induce drowsiness or sleep or to reduce psychological excitement or anxiety. (See all compounds classified as Hypnotics and Sedatives.)

6,7-tetramethylene-5-phenyl-1,2-dihydro-3H-thieno(2,3-e)(1,4)diazepin-2-one

Bentazepam Use and Manufacturing

Sedative-hypnotic.

Computed Properties

Molecular Weight:296.4
XLogP3:3.7
Hydrogen Bond Donor Count:1
Hydrogen Bond Acceptor Count:3
Rotatable Bond Count:1
Exact Mass:296.09833431
Monoisotopic Mass:296.09833431
Topological Polar Surface Area:69.7
Heavy Atom Count:21
Complexity:444
Covalently-Bonded Unit Count:1
Compound Is Canonicalized:Yes
